Abstract

The invention relates to a welding device of breaker spindle connecting levers. The welding device comprises a support seat and a support stand column perpendicularly mounted on the support seat, wherein a spindle support face is arranged on the support seat and is matched with the end face at one end of a spindle in a sliding support manner; at least two connecting lever positioning pieces used for being in location fit with the spindle and positioning corresponding connecting levers on the spindle are rotatably assembled on the support stand column; and each of the connecting lever positioning pieces comprises an angle positioning part used for being in location fit with corresponding connecting levers to enable the connecting levers to keep relative angles. The support stand column perpendicular to the support seat is mounted on the support seat; and the connecting lever positioning pieces are rotatably assembled on the support stand column, so that the angle positioning parts on the connecting lever positioning pieces carry out angle positioning on all connecting levers, the situation during welding, the spindle and the connecting levers are rotated to enable a worker not to move to and fro and to weld the circumferential contact surface of the spindle and the connecting levers, and the working efficiency is improved.

Description

technical field [0001] The invention relates to a welding device for a main shaft crank arm of a circuit breaker. Background technique [0002] In the prior art, vacuum circuit breakers are widely used because the arc extinguishing medium and the insulating medium of the contact gap after arc extinguishing are both high vacuum. advantage. [0003] The mechanical characteristics of the vacuum circuit breaker make it an important factor for its normal operation, and the mechanical characteristics are determined by the operating mechanism of the circuit breaker.
